Community Guidelines

Guidelines for a safer creative discovery platform.

TheMovieCrafts works best when profiles are accurate, portfolios are genuine, and communication stays respectful. These guidelines apply to public profiles, portfolio items, reviews, reports, enquiries, chat, account details, and support interactions.

Accurate profiles and genuine portfolios

Professionals should describe their skills, categories, city, experience, availability, and portfolio honestly. Do not claim credits, qualifications, awards, clients, roles, or services that are not yours. Do not upload copied portfolios, stolen images, misleading reels, or media you do not have permission to publish.

Prohibited content and behavior

TheMovieCrafts does not allow impersonation, misleading claims, copied portfolios, harassment, threats, spam, scams, fraud, illegal content, hate content, explicit sexual content, malware, attempts to bypass security, or misuse of contact, enquiry, review, report, or chat features. Users must not pressure others for sensitive personal details, passwords, OTPs, unsafe meetings, or off-platform actions that create risk.

Professional conduct

Professionals should communicate clearly about availability, scope, pricing, timelines, deliverables, travel, usage rights, and limitations before accepting work. The platform cannot guarantee project outcomes, so honest communication is essential for trust.

Review integrity

Reviews should be based on genuine interactions and should not be bought, traded, manipulated, abusive, or posted to harm a competitor. Reviews may be moderated when they appear fake, irrelevant, defamatory, discriminatory, threatening, or otherwise unsuitable.

Reporting concerns

Reports should be submitted in good faith with relevant URLs, screenshots, profile names, chat details, or other context. False, abusive, or retaliatory reports may themselves be treated as misuse. Use the Report Content page for guidance.

Moderation and enforcement

TheMovieCrafts may review profile details, portfolio media, reviews, reports, messages, and account activity when safety, quality, or trust concerns arise. Enforcement decisions may consider context, seriousness, available evidence, user history, repeated behavior, and whether the issue can be corrected. Actions may include requesting changes, limiting visibility, removing content, rejecting reviews, suspending features, or terminating access.

No unsupported guarantees

These guidelines help maintain platform quality, but they do not create a guarantee that every profile, review, portfolio, or user interaction has been independently verified. Users should still make their own checks before hiring, paying, collaborating, travelling, or sharing sensitive information.
